## tailctl — limits and quotas

tailctl enforces per-user quotas against the Mossgate log fabric. Exceeding a quota returns exit code 7; the stream is cut, not throttled. On-call overrides exist via the break-glass flag but are audited. Quotas reset hourly, UTC. Do not script around the cutoff; page the platform channel instead. Current enforced limits are as follows.

tuning table, kawep-tawif:
CAPS = {
    "olidor": 80,
    "belion": 7,
    "quenys": 225,
    "druox": 839,
    "fraath": 482,
}

Hey — handing over the Grindle build farm mess. Agents seven and nine have clock skew of about ninety seconds, so artifact timestamps look out of order and the Tollworth cache keeps invalidating. I've frozen NTP config changes until the vendor patch lands. If the signing service rejects builds overnight, you'll need to open the sealed time-sync override console. It only accepts one attempt per hour, so type carefully. The recovery passphrase is right below.

recovery phrase for fajeg-kawep: druix-gorius-briax-ulaeth-fraox-lammir-pelox-jormir-pelwyn-julir

Subject: DR drill — string extraction script

Hi Tomas, as part of next week's disaster-recovery drill for Lingopress, we'll rebuild the translation-string extraction tooling from the cold backup. Please review the restore steps before Thursday: the script, its glossary cache, and the CI hook all come from one encrypted snapshot. Restoration can't proceed until the snapshot is unlocked, so I'm including the recovery passphrase immediately below for the drill.

vault phrase of yadug-haweg = holath-ulaath